The Winner

The election is over and the winners
are celebrating their un-earned victory
but we are with their result.

Opposition cries blue murder and foul,
characterized by gigantic fraud,
full of irregularities
but we are with their result.

Opposition takes to the court,
to the streets, to abroaders
but we are with their result.

The media is also awash!

The problem is not the party that wins,
but the winner does not
win a free and fair election
and it is their result
we are with.
